Brominism

/ˈbroʊmɪnɪzəm/ noun

Poisoning or toxic effects caused by the accumulation of bromine or bromide compounds in the body.

From bromine + -ism (suffix indicating a condition or disease). This medical term emerged in the late 1800s when bromide medications were common.
